python如何拆分字符串 python中有 “按給定的長度分割字符串”,的函數(shù)或方法嗎?
python中有 “按給定的長度分割字符串”,的函數(shù)或方法嗎?理解除以大小的含義是沒有用的??赡苁浅灾付ǖ拈L度?更直接的方法:#例如,7字符分割c=7 S=“asdfadsfgsdfg”print[
python中有 “按給定的長度分割字符串”,的函數(shù)或方法嗎?
理解除以大小的含義是沒有用的。可能是除以指定的長度?更直接的方法:#例如,7字符分割c=7 S=“asdfadsfgsdfg”print[S[I:ic]for I in xrange(0,len(S),c)]
python字符串分割split()函數(shù)中中英文逗號(hào)分割?
在Python中,引入了使用split()方法分割字符串。本文主要介紹在Python中使用split()方法拆分字符串。它是Python入門的基礎(chǔ)知識(shí)。需要它的朋友可以參考tsplit()方法返回的字符串中所有單詞的列表,并使用str作為分隔符(如果在未指定的所有空格中拆分),可選限制當(dāng)前被劃分為num。Tsyntaxt以下是split()方法的語法: str拆分(str=“”,num=字符串.計(jì)數(shù)(STR))。Num—這是要拆分的行數(shù)。Treturn值-此方法返回行列表。下面的例子演示了split()方法的用法。 #!/usr/bin/python str=“行1 abcdefnLine2 abcnLine4 abcd” printstr.拆分( ) tprintstr.拆分(“,1)T當(dāng)我們運(yùn)行上述程序時(shí),它將產(chǎn)生以下結(jié)果:(T[”Line1 ABCDEF“,”line2 ABC“,”line4 ABCD“]T[”Line1 ABCDEF“,”nline2 ABCnline4 ABCD“
Python:如何在字符串制定位置加入一個(gè)逗號(hào)?
有任何輸入錯(cuò)誤嗎在標(biāo)題里??首先,我們需要了解Python中的字符串類型不是可變的,也就是說,任何對(duì)它的寫操作(添加字符、更改、刪除)都需要重新分配內(nèi)存空間。
方法1。
插入列表,然后插入指定位置,然后返回STR
s=“123”
TMPulist=list(s)
TMPu列表.插入(2,“,”)
“”.join(tmp[list
]方法2.
遍歷,插入,重新組織
TMPuu list=[
]用于idx范圍(len(s)):
TMPu列表.append(s[idx])
如果idx==2:
tmpu列表.append(“,”)
“”。加入(tmp列表)